jrnl: some add aliases

This commit is contained in:
Schrottkatze 2024-04-23 08:04:03 +02:00
parent aaec1f1f78
commit d425621e01
Signed by: schrottkatze
SSH key fingerprint: SHA256:hXb3t1vINBFCiDCmhRABHX5ocdbLiKyCdKI4HK2Rbbc

View file

@ -1,4 +1,3 @@
#![feature(iter_collect_into)]
use clap::{Parser, Subcommand}; use clap::{Parser, Subcommand};
use std::{fs, io, path::PathBuf}; use std::{fs, io, path::PathBuf};
@ -24,9 +23,8 @@ struct Cli {
enum Command { enum Command {
#[command(aliases = ["l", "ls", "list"])] #[command(aliases = ["l", "ls", "list"])]
ListEntries, ListEntries,
Add { #[command(aliases = ["a", "add-entry"])]
title: Option<String>, Add { title: Option<String> },
},
} }
fn main() -> io::Result<()> { fn main() -> io::Result<()> {